Kendall Long Breaks Silence On Her 'Bip' Exit After Joe Amabile Drama
  • 3 years ago
Making herself a priority. After her emotional exit from Bachelor in Paradise, Kendall Long took to social media to offer fans insight into how she was doing since that tense conversation with Joe Amabile.

“Refuse to live vicariously. Dare to say no to conforming to others ideas of happiness, learn to say yes to curiosity and to leap towards things that scare you,” Kendall, 29, wrote alongside several photos of herself via Instagram on Wednesday, September 22. “In the final chapter of life wouldn’t it hurt to look back and regret a story formed from pieces of others lives, wants and desires?”

The reality star reflected on choosing herself as she makes decisions in her life based on what she wants.

“I do what I feel is right. I say what I need to say. I don’t regret a single thing,” she noted. “I recommend you all stop living vicariously as well. It’s very freeing .”


After a fan wrote to Kendall that she “should have made some sort of sacrifice’s [sic]” in order to be with Joe, 34, the graphic designer stood her ground about her decision to leave during a recent episode of BiP.
